Question: A fluorescent yellow-green diamond sign typically warns of:
Answer options:
- Construction ✅ Pedestrian, school or cyclist activity
- A railway crossing
- A merging lane
Correct answer: Pedestrian, school or cyclist activity
Explanation: Fluorescent yellow-green is used to highlight pedestrian crossings, school zones and bicycle areas.
